Illustration of a mitochondrion. In cell biology, a mitochondrion (plural mitochondria) is a membrane-enclosed organelle. Mitochondria are sometimes described as cellular power plants because they generate most of the cell's supply of adenosine triphosphate (ATP). As well as supplying cellular energy, mitochondria are involved in a range of other processes, such as signalling, cellular differentiation, cell death, as well as the control of the cell cycle and cell growth.
